Candidate Profile

The Marketing Coordinator supports the engineering staff as an integral member of the Toronto Building Science and Restoration Team, and reports to the Regional Marketing Specialist and the Office Services Manager.

Key Responsibilities

Duties include, but are not limited to:

  • Market Research
    :
  • Monitor websites:
    Ontario government, Merx, Biddingo, Buy and Sell, City of Toronto, GTA cities, Southern Ontario Cities, Maritimes, etc. for potential opportunities and update RJC information in various government databases
  • Send out potential leads to management group.
  • Lead tracking – long-term leads, upcoming proposals, deadlines, follow-ups.
  • General Administration Assistance
  • Administrative support
  • Update prospects list.
  • Develop high quality graphics for proposals.
  • Project Proposals
  • Prepare and manage proposals with most effective use of senior engineers’ time.
  • Confront all requirements set out in RFP and ensure all components are included in proposal submission.
  • Liaise with other Proposal Coordinators to ensure proper format of information is submitted.
  • Assist with packaging, binding and submittal of proposals as per RFP outline.
  • Writing, editing, proofreading of proposals
  • Prepare relevant project descriptions (coordinate with Project Engineers).
  • Proposal status table / project forecasting – track successful and unsuccessful proposals in attempt to improve chances in future of securing jobs.
  • Assist with inputting pursuits into the CRM system.
  • Prequalification Registration
  • Update RJC information in various government databases (via the web):
    City of Toronto, SELECT (Federal Government), Buy and Sell, Ontario government, larger cities and municipalities east of Manitoba border etc.
  • General Promo
  • Organize and prepare marketing resources (work with engineers to do project write-ups, project descriptions, photos, resumes etc.) so that material is up-to-date, organized and user-friendly for preparation of proposals.
  • Maintain project database – write descriptions, compile data, update photos, update project information as it changes/evolves.
  • Coordinate the creation and update of resumes (Principals, Associates and Project Engineers).
  • Coordinate Desktop publishing and graphic layout (InDesign, Illustrator, PowerPoint, etc.).
  • Coordinate/edit/proofread brochure pages and liaise with Project Engineers for write-ups.
  • Forward approved brochure pages to Corporate Services Group for upload to website.
  • Provide input on promotional material needs.
  • Compile/layout award submissions according to requirements (schedule and coordinate, track down photos, assist with wording, coordinate graphics).
  • Ensure all brand guidelines are followed graphically for all promotional material.
